26/03/2008 - It's Five at the Worlds

Two further Club members have had their places confirmed at this June's 2008 Triathlon Age Group World Championships in Vancover, Canada.  This brings the overall number of Charnwood Triathletes at the event to five.  Darren Jones has been confirmed as qualifying for the Olympic Distance race and Trish McPherson has qualified for the Sprint Distance. Our congratulations go to both of them.

10/03/2008 - Three for World Championships

We are proud to be able to confirm that we will have three athletes at the 2008 Triathlon Age Group World Championships which will be held in Vancover, Canada in June.

Our three qualifiers are Mark Townsend (Olympic), Julia Blewitt-Jenkins (Sprint) and Carolyn Osbourne (Sprint).  All three have had to qualify for the event as one of the top finishers in their age group in the qualifying races.

Our congratulations go to all three and we hope to bring you news on their preparations over the nex few weeks.

12/02/2008 - Grant from NW Leics DC for taster sessions

We pleased to be able to announce that we have been awarded a grant of £300 by North West Leicestershire District Council to  allow us to run two taster sessions to help introduce people in the District to Triathlon.  These sessions will be held during the earlier part of the 2008 season at Hood Park Leisure Centre in Ashby-de-la-Zouch and Ibstock Community College.

28/10/2007 - Regional Club of the Year 2007

At the East Midlands Region awards today, Charnwood Triathlon Club were awarded East Midlands Club of the Year for their achievements over the past year in setting up and expanding the Club.  This included obtaining the StarMARK, running two events and setting up four regular training sessions.

We will now be put forward to the National BTF Awards as the East Midlands representitive.

09/07/07 - New Loughborough Swim Venue

Charnwood Traithlon Club is pleased to announce that we we have re-located our swim session on a Tuesday and Thursday morning to Rawlins College in Quorn.  These facilities will be exclusively for the use of the Club during the session which will allow us to have additional lanes and focus sessions on a wider range of abilities that the current sessions allow.  The timing of and fees for the sessions will remain unchanged.  Fees will be paid to the club to cover the hire of the venue.

19/03/2007 - Charnwood Triathlon Achieve STARMark

It makes us very proud to say that Charnwood Triathlon club have successfully achieved the British Triathlon Star Accreditation. Star stands for Senior Triathlon Accreditation and completing it shows that the club works at a high level on the following areas:

  1. Club Management
  2. Coaching and Competition
  3. Sports Equity and Ethics
  4. Health and Safety

You can find out more about the British Triathlon Federation STARMark scheme by clicking here>>

As one of the newest clubs in the region it shows a great deal of commitment to develop as Charnwood is also the first to have ever achieved this status within the East Midlands.
